Sheet metal siding repair services involve fixing and restoring the metal panels that cover the exterior walls of a property. Over time, exposure to weather elements such as rain, snow, wind, and sun can cause metal siding to develop issues like dents, rust, corrosion, or loose panels. Repairing these problems helps maintain the structural integrity of the siding and prevents further damage that could lead to more costly repairs down the line. Skilled contractors assess the condition of the existing siding, replace damaged sections, and ensure the panels are properly secured, resulting in a durable and visually appealing exterior.
This service is particularly useful for addressing common problems like rust spots, holes, warping, or panels that have come loose due to strong winds or impacts. Metal siding can also suffer from paint peeling or fading, which affects the property's appearance. Repairing or replacing damaged sections can help prevent moisture infiltration, which might lead to mold or rot inside the walls. For property owners noticing signs of deterioration or damage, sheet metal siding repair offers a practical solution to restore the exterior’s protective barrier and extend the lifespan of the siding.

The overview below groups typical Sheet Metal Siding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or sheet metal siding repairs usually range from $250 to $600. Many routine fixes fall within this middle range, covering issues like small dents or loose panels. Larger or more complex repairs can sometimes exceed this range.
Section Replacement - Replacing a damaged section of sheet metal siding often costs between $600 and $1,500. Most projects in this category are moderate in scope, with fewer cases reaching higher prices for extensive damage or custom work.
Full Siding Repair - Comprehensive repair jobs, involving multiple panels or extensive damage, generally fall between $1,500 and $3,500. Many projects are within this range, though larger or more intricate repairs can go higher.
Full Replacement - Complete sheet metal siding replacement typically costs from $3,500 up to $8,000 or more. Larger, more complex projects can reach higher costs, but most replacements are in the lower to mid part of this range.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What types of sheet metal siding repairs do local contractors handle? Local service providers can address a variety of sheet metal siding issues, including rust damage, dents, loose panels, and corrosion repairs to restore the siding's appearance and functionality.
How can I tell if my sheet metal siding needs repair? Signs that may indicate the need for repair include visible rust, holes, warping, loose panels, or water leaks inside the building near the siding area.
What materials are typically used for sheet metal siding repair? Local contractors often use materials that match the existing siding, such as aluminum or steel panels, to ensure a seamless and durable repair.
Are there specific maintenance tips to prevent sheet metal siding damage? Regular inspections for rust or damage, cleaning to remove debris, and addressing minor issues promptly can help maintain the integrity of sheet metal siding.
